Sonny wrote:I usually fly Southwest because just for these reasons. I have paid $0 in baggage fee in all the years flying Southwest to both SPI and Baja. Last year I took 3 large suitcases and one golf bag which contained, twin tip, surf board, foil board, and the foil. I kept all the bags less than 50 pounds, did not even get questioned.
That's what I've heard. You have to connect at SD for cabo though, no?
They used to have direct flights but now have to switch planes at Santa Ana. It is still totally worth flying Sounthwest. I wish they would have flights to La Paz.

I flew to Cabo on AA from Sacramento with a NSI Golf bag. No issues $25 each way. No issues last summer either from Sacramento to JFK. I made sure my bag was under 50lbs limit.
